2010-08-11 39 views
26

Làm cách nào để lặp lại tiêu đề cột (chú thích) trong báo cáo RDLC?báo cáo rdlc trong vs2010, làm cách nào để tôi lặp lại tiêu đề cột trên mỗi trang?

Nó nói đây http://msdn.microsoft.com/EN-US/library/735D1EE7-3C89-46D8-A346-504DB10F33E1.aspx#TableNoGroups:

Để lặp lại hoặc đóng băng tiêu đề cột cho thành viên tablix, chọn hàng tĩnh được dán nhãn (tĩnh). Bảng thuộc tính hiển thị các thuộc tính cho thành viên tablix đã chọn. Bằng cách đặt thuộc tính cho thành viên tablix này, bạn có thể kiểm soát cách hàng đầu tiên lặp lại hoặc ở chế độ xem.

Tuy nhiên tôi đã thử bật và tắt "RepeatOnNewPage" và "FixedData" và không có gì xảy ra (tiêu đề cột vẫn chỉ hiển thị ở trang đầu tiên). Tôi đang sử dụng VS2010, cảm ơn!

Trả lời

67

Tôi vừa gặp vấn đề tương tự và thấy rằng bạn có thể cần phải đi xa hơn một chút so với các thuộc tính tiêu chuẩn (hộp thoại bên phải) vào thuộc tính Advance.

Sau khi chọn Tablix, sẽ có một khung ở phía dưới hiển thị Nhóm Nhóm và Nhóm Cột, với mũi tên ở phía ngoài cùng bên phải. Nhấp vào mũi tên và chọn chế độ nâng cao.

Bây giờ, phần Nhóm hàng sẽ hiển thị (Tĩnh) và (Chi tiết1), có thể nhiều hơn tùy thuộc vào Tablix của bạn. Chọn hàng tĩnh và trong cửa sổ thuộc tính bên phải, sẽ có một tùy chọn để RepeatOnNewPage.

Sau khi tôi đã làm điều này, tiêu đề cột của tôi hiển thị như tôi mong đợi.

Chúc may mắn!

+0

Cảm ơn câu trả lời của bạn. Tôi đã thay đổi thuộc tính "RepeatOnNewPage" của nhóm hàng (Tĩnh), nhưng tiêu đề hàng chỉ không hiển thị trong trang 2, trang 3 .. chỉ hiển thị trên trang 1. Bất kỳ điều gì khác tôi có thể bị bỏ qua? – deerchao

+0

owww ... thankssss .... nó đã giải quyết được vấn đề của tôi sau 3 ngày nỗ lực! Làm thế nào bạn tìm thấy nó!!? Tôi nghĩ rằng microsoft làm cho nó rất phức tạp để nói CÓ! Tôi phức tạp! ... dù sao thì cảm ơn ... :-) –

+5

Điều này chủ yếu làm việc cho tôi. Tôi cũng phải đặt KeepWithGroup thành After và FixedData thành true. Xem http://blogs.msdn.com/b/robertbruckner/archive/2008/10/13/repeat-header-and-visible-fixed-header-table.aspx để biết chi tiết. –

1

Tôi đã gặp vấn đề dai dẳng này trong danh sách lỗi của mình trong nhiều tháng! Tôi muốn nói rõ ràng rằng KDrewiske đã cho tôi giải pháp nên đừng bỏ phiếu cho tôi, nhưng tôi dường như không thể trả lời câu hỏi tiếp theo của deerchao. (Xin lỗi, tôi mới vào trang web)

Ngoài giải pháp của KDrewiske, tôi phải chọn hàng thứ hai ('Details1' từ ví dụ trước) và biến KeepTogether thành false.

Tôi hiện nhận tiêu đề cột trên mỗi trang và có thể xóa một lỗi pesky khỏi danh sách của mình!

Kính trọng, bizzarry

+0

Cảm ơn. Vẫn không làm việc cho tôi, kỳ lạ. Đây là các giá trị thuộc tính của tôi: (Tĩnh): RepeatOnNewPage = True, Hidden = False; (Chi tiết): Ẩn = False; tất cả các thuộc tính khác được đặt thành giá trị mặc định của chúng (không được hiển thị dưới dạng đậm trong lưới thuộc tính). Và phiên bản VS của tôi là: 10.0.30319.341. Của bạn thì sao? – deerchao

+2

Tôi cũng đang sử dụng VS 2010. Cụ thể, 10.0.30319.1 RTMRel. Tất cả các thuộc tính in đậm của tôi cho hàng tĩnh đầu tiên là: KeepTogether: True, KeepWithGroup: After, RepeatOnNewPage: True, Hidden: False. Cài đặt cho hàng thứ hai (Chi tiết) là: Ẩn: Sai. Tôi cũng có một hàng thứ ba nhưng tôi khá chắc chắn đó chỉ là vì bảng cụ thể của tôi. Nó được thụt vào dưới (Details) và thuộc tính bold duy nhất là: Hidden: false. –

+1

Cảm ơn rất nhiều! Nó đang làm việc bây giờ. Có vẻ như tôi đã bỏ lỡ thuộc tính "KeepWithGroup". – deerchao

0

Tôi tìm thấy câu trả lời của tôi trong tập thứ hai của instrucions trên trang đại diện bởi các url bên dưới. Tôi tìm thấy trang này bằng cách theo một liên kết trên trang mà deerchao cung cấp liên kết đến.

http://msdn.microsoft.com/EN-US/library/cc627566.aspx

Các vấn đề liên quan